What is the California Board of Governors Fee Waiver Application?
The California Board of Governors Fee Waiver Application, commonly referred to as the BOG fee waiver form, is designed to assist eligible California residents in waiving enrollment fees for community college courses. This important application helps reduce financial barriers for those seeking higher education.
Eligibility primarily targets low-income students, including those who demonstrate financial need as defined by the state. The form is a vital tool for residents looking to further their education without the burden of high costs.

Eligibility Criteria for the California Board of Governors Fee Waiver Application
Applicants must meet certain eligibility criteria to qualify for the California Board of Governors Fee Waiver Application. These requirements are designed to ensure that assistance goes to those who need it most.
Key criteria include:
-
Income thresholds based on family size and household income.
-
Dependency status, considering whether applicants are independent or dependent students.
-
Additional considerations for specific groups, such as foster youth or veterans.

Who is eligible for the California Board of Governors Fee Waiver?
Eligibility for the California Board of Governors Fee Waiver typically requires that you are a California resident, enrolled in a community college, and meet certain income criteria. Check specific guidelines related to financial thresholds on the official application.
What is the deadline to submit this application?
The submission deadlines for the California Board of Governors Fee Waiver Application may vary depending on the semester. It's important to submit your application before the start of the semester for which you are applying to ensure your fees are waived.

What supporting documents are required with the application?
Typically, you may be asked to provide proof of California residency and documentation relating to your income. Ensure you have these ready before filling out the form to expedite the process.
What common mistakes should I avoid when filling out the application?
Common mistakes include providing inaccurate personal information, forgetting to sign the application, and not checking for the most current income eligibility requirements. Double-check all sections before submitting.
How long does it take to process the fee waiver application?
Processing times can vary but generally take a few weeks. Make sure to apply early to avoid processing delays, especially when the application volume is high at the beginning of terms.
Where can I find help if I have questions about the form?
For assistance, contact your college's financial aid office, where staff can provide guidance on completing the California Board of Governors Fee Waiver Application. You can also consult the resources available on the official California community colleges website.
